2023 ETB to WST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2023

During 2023, the ETB to WST ex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on April 30, valuing the pair at 0.0509.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on October 15, dropping to 0.0487.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0021 WST.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.0503 to the December average rate of 0.0499, the exchange rate registered a net change of -0.86%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2023 high of 0.0509 was down 5.76% compared to the 2022 peak of 0.0540,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.0505 0.0501 0.0503
February 0.0505 0.0499 0.0502
March 0.0508 0.0500 0.0502
April 0.0509 0.0501 0.0503
May 0.0504 0.0498 0.0501
June 0.0502 0.0497 0.0499
July 0.0499 0.0494 0.0497
August 0.0497 0.0491 0.0494
September 0.0494 0.0491 0.0492
October 0.0506 0.0487 0.0495
November 0.0507 0.0498 0.0502
December 0.0503 0.0496 0.0499
